RNDr. Stanislav Malý, Ph.D., DBA
Stanislav Malý is a specialist in occupational risk prevention, ergonomics, human factor reliability, industrial safety, major accident prevention, and fire protection. Since 1980, he has worked at the Institute of Hygiene and Epidemiology (today the National Institute of Public Health). Since 1990, he has been employed at the Occupational Safety Research Institute (today RILSA), where he focuses on these areas, including expert witness activities.
He graduated from the Faculty of Science, Charles University, and completed his doctoral studies at the Faculty of Safety Engineering, VSB–Technical University of Ostrava. He draws on his extensive experience from both research institutions and academia, where he serves as guarantor of selected doctoral study programs.
He has participated in numerous research projects, recently focusing mainly on ergonomics and musculoskeletal disorders. He is an advocate of holistic solutions in ergonomics and occupational risk prevention.
